FCTFA Chairman At NIS Coaching School, Sponsor 16 Others

Joel Ajayi
As part of his determination to be technically sound and equipped in the round leather game, the Chairman, Federal Capital Territory Football Association, FCT FA, Mohammed Mouktar started NIS coaching school, thereby sponsored a total of 16 coaches from the six Area Councils to Basic Certificate in Coaching at the National Institute of Sports, Abuja.
Mouktar who doubles as Vice President, Nigeria Teqball Federation sponsored 21 coaches for a two-month Coaching Course last year, says he wants to be technically equipped in the round leather game. He however, appealed to all coaches to beam their searchlight on developmental program at the grassroots rather than sitting and waiting for white collar jobs that are not readily available.
A Member of Africa Beach Soccer Association, Mouktar is one of the coaches who attended the NIS Course to have more knowledge in the technicality of the game.
All the 21 Coaches he sponsored to the Coaching Course last year are now imparting knowledge on developing football at the grassroots across the six Area Councils in Abuja.
Mouktar further stated that most of the coaches in the FCT may be attached to schools to develop the technique of football for the future development of tomorrow’s stars.

FCT FA Chairman Mouktar Congratulates Muslims on Eid-ul-Adha Celebration

Joel Ajayi
The Chairman, Federal Capital Territory Football Association, (FCT FA), Alhaji Adam Mouktar Mohammed, the Abegyi Bwaya of Bwari Chiefdom is felicitating with Muslims in Nigeria and across the world on this year’s celebrations of Eid-ul-Adha.
He congratulates brothers and sisters in Islam on the occasion, describing it as a time to reflect on the goodness of Almighty Allah.
“I want to congratulate our Muslim brothers and sisters on this beautiful celebration.”
“We should once again be reminded that, the celebration of Eid-ul-Adha is to commemorate Prophet Ibrahim’s devotion to Allah SWT and his readiness to sacrifice his son, Ismail. At the very point of sacrifice, Allah SWT replaced Ismail with a ram, which was to be slaughtered in place of his son. This command from Allah SWT was a test of Prophet Ibrahim’s willingness and commitment to obey his Lord’s command, without question. Therefore, Eid-ul-Adha means the festival of sacrifice.”
“This period and beyond we should be filled with acts of worship and good deeds. It is a time for gratitude to Almighty Allah for His countless mercies upon us as individuals and a nation.”
Mouktar is further charging Muslims and non-muslims to always pray and work towards the growth and development of Nigeria as we navigate the challenging time.
